HQY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2018 in Review

273 of the 4,364 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in HealthEquity (HQY) for Q1 2018, worth a combined $3.71B — up 34% from $2.77B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 66 funds opened new HQY positions and 23 closed out — a net gain of 43 holders — while 88 added to existing stakes and 88 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$119M. The largest seller was W.R. Berkley Corp, cutting an estimated $124M.
